Example one
Referring to fig. 1-3, the present invention provides a technical solution: a novel adjustable clamp comprises a frame 1, wherein a central plate 2 is arranged at the central position of the inner side of the frame 1, a driving rod 3 is rotatably connected to the inner side of the central plate 2, the central plate 2 can provide stable support for the rotation of the driving rod 3 and limit the rotation track of a force application rod 15, handles 4 are arranged at two ends of the driving rod 3, an adjusting plate 5 is sleeved on the outer surface of the driving rod 3, the purpose of the design is to preliminarily limit the position of the force application plate, a bidirectional thread is arranged on the outer surface of the driving rod 3, a screw hole is formed in the side surface of the adjusting plate 5 in a penetrating manner and is meshed with the bidirectional thread, the purpose of the design is to realize the driving function of the driving rod 3 on the adjusting plate 5 through the matching of the bidirectional thread and the screw hole so as to drive the adjusting plate 5 to move towards opposite directions or opposite directions, and limiting rods 6 are arranged at the front end and the rear end of the inner wall of the frame 1, the front end and the rear end of the adjusting plate 5 are respectively provided with a limiting groove 7, the limiting grooves 7 are sleeved on the outer surface of the limiting rod 6, the moving track of the adjusting plate 5 can be limited through the structural combination of the limiting grooves 7 and the limiting rod 6, so that the adjusting plate 5 can move more stably, the upper surface of the frame 1 is provided with a chute 8 in a penetrating manner, the upper surface of the adjusting plate 5 is provided with a sliding plate 9, the sliding plate 9 is connected to the inner side of the chute 8 in a sliding manner, the design aims to further limit the moving track of the adjusting plate 5, the sliding plate 9 also slides on the inner side of the chute 8 in the position adjusting process of the adjusting plate 5, the upper surface of the sliding plate 9 is provided with a supporting plate 10, the chute 8 also adjusts the position of the supporting plate 10 in the sliding process, the upper surface of the frame 1 is provided with a middle shaft rod 11, the outer surface of the middle shaft rod 11 is sleeved with an annular frame 12, and the moving track of the annular frame 12 can be limited through the middle shaft rod 11, laminating mutually between the ring frame 12, the arc board 13 is equipped with to the surface of ring frame 12, ring frame 12 is carrying out the rotatory in-process, arc board 13 also rotates thereupon, the inboard of arc board 13 is laminated mutually with backup pad 10, the purpose of this kind of design is in order to realize prescribing a limit to the function to the rotation range of arc board 13, the condition of avoiding pressing from both sides the damage takes place, the one end rotation of arc board 13 is connected with splint 14, the slipmat is equipped with to splint 14's surface, can promote the stability of splint 14 centre gripping work through the slipmat.
Example two
Referring to fig. 3-4, the outer surface of the annular frame 12 is provided with a force application rod 15, the edge position of the outer surface of the force application rod 15 is provided with a round angle, the design is to make the force application rod 15 more convenient to grasp, a user can drive the annular frame 12 and the arc plate 13 to rotate more easily through the force application rod 15, so as to provide convenience for clamping work, the upper surface of the central shaft rod 11 is provided with a threaded hole, the inner side of the threaded hole is in threaded connection with a threaded rod 16, the position adjusting function of the threaded rod 16 in the rotating process can be realized through the position relation between the threaded hole and the threaded rod 16, the top end of the threaded rod 16 is provided with a pressure plate 17, the pressure plate 17 moves along with the threaded rod 16 in the position adjusting process, the pressure plate 17 is attached to the upper surface of the annular frame 12, when the pressure plate 17 moves to the position attached to the annular frame 12, the pressure plate can pass through the structure thereof, the angle of the annular frame 12 is fixed, so that the angle of the arc plate 13 and the position of the annular frame 12 are fixed, convenience is provided for conveying work after clamping is finished, the top end of the pressing plate 17 is provided with a convex block, and convenience can be provided for rotation of the threaded rod 16 through the convex block.
The working principle is as follows: before clamping, firstly, according to the size of the clamped object, the handle 4 is rotated to drive the driving rod 3 to rotate, the adjusting plate 5 is driven to carry out position adjustment along the limiting rod 6 through the rotation of the driving rod 3, the adjusting plate 5 drives the supporting plate 10 to move through the sliding plate 9 in the moving process, after the supporting plate 10 moves to a corresponding position, a user grasps the force application rod 15 and then rotates to drive the annular frame 12 to carry out angle adjustment along the central shaft rod 11, the clamping plate 14 is contacted with the surface of the object, at the moment, the condition that the included angle of the arc plate 13 is further reduced is avoided through the structure of the supporting plate 10, so that the protection function of the clamped object is realized, after clamping is finished, the threaded rod 16 can be driven to rotate through the mode of rotating the convex block, the position of the clamping plate 17 is adjusted, when the clamping plate 17 moves to the position which is jointed with the annular frame 12, the angle of the annular frame 12 can be fixed through the structure of the device, so that the angle of the arc plate 13 and the position of the annular frame 12 are fixed, and convenience is provided for conveying work after clamping is finished.

Claims (7)
1. A novel adjustable clamp comprises a frame (1), and is characterized in that: the inner side center position of the frame (1) is provided with a central plate (2), the inner side of the central plate (2) is rotatably connected with a driving rod (3), handles (4) are arranged at two ends of the driving rod (3), an adjusting plate (5) is sleeved on the outer surface of the driving rod (3), limiting rods (6) are arranged at the front end and the rear end of the inner wall of the frame (1), limiting grooves (7) are arranged at the front end and the rear end of the adjusting plate (5), a sliding groove (8) is formed in the upper surface of the frame (1) in a penetrating manner, a sliding plate (9) is arranged on the upper surface of the adjusting plate (5), a supporting plate (10) is arranged on the upper surface of the sliding plate (9), a middle shaft rod (11) is arranged on the upper surface of the frame (1), an annular frame (12) is sleeved on the outer surface of the middle shaft rod (11), and an arc plate (13) is arranged on the outer surface of the annular frame (12), one end of the arc plate (13) is rotatably connected with a clamping plate (14).
2. The novel adjustable clamp of claim 1, wherein: the outer surface of the driving rod (3) is provided with bidirectional threads, the side surface of the adjusting plate (5) penetrates through the side surface of the adjusting plate and is provided with a screw hole, and the screw hole is meshed with the bidirectional threads.
3. The novel adjustable clamp of claim 1, wherein: the limiting groove (7) is sleeved on the outer surface of the limiting rod (6), and the sliding plate (9) is connected to the inner side of the sliding groove (8) in a sliding mode.
4. The novel adjustable clamp of claim 1, wherein: the annular frames (12) are attached to each other, the inner sides of the arc plates (13) are attached to the supporting plate (10), and the outer surface of the clamping plate (14) is provided with a non-slip mat.
5. The novel adjustable clamp of claim 1, wherein: the outer surface of the annular frame (12) is provided with a force application rod (15), and the edge position of the outer surface of the force application rod (15) is provided with a round angle.
6. The novel adjustable clamp of claim 1, wherein: the upper surface of the middle shaft lever (11) is provided with a threaded hole, and the inner side of the threaded hole is in threaded connection with a threaded rod (16).
7. The novel adjustable clamp of claim 6, wherein: the top end of the threaded rod (16) is provided with a pressing plate (17), the pressing plate (17) is attached to the upper surface of the annular frame (12), and the top end of the pressing plate (17) is provided with a convex block.
